Transaction 264c1ab8ea4e64e1757ea73201d43192606b19f8a2edc06a0c2a2414617bfce5
1 Input
1 Output
-
264c1ab8ea4e64e1757ea73201d43192606b19f8a2edc06a0c2a2414617bfce5:0
- value
- 1364660
- script pubkey
- OP_0 OP_PUSHBYTES_20 dfd544bca57e566e9d76ae3a0a3c371f272a6596
- address
- bc1qml25f0990etxa8tk4caq50phrunj5evkjsev8a